Governor Zulum Commissions New Housing for Teachers and Secondary School in Southern Borno

The Borno State Governor, Babagana Umara Zulum has demonstrated his commitment to improving the welfare of teachers and expanding educational opportunities in Southern Borno on Thursday.

The governor recently commissioned 10 fully furnished two-bedroom flats for teachers at Government Senior Secondary School (GSS) Buratai.

This initiative aims to provide educators with comfortable living arrangements, enabling them to focus more on their teaching responsibilities and contribute effectively to the educational system.

The newly constructed flats are designed to address the housing challenges faced by teachers, particularly those posted to remote areas.

By providing quality accommodation, the state government hopes to improve teacher retention rates, boost morale, and create a conducive environment for educators to dedicate themselves to their duties.

This, in turn, is expected to have a positive impact on the quality of education delivered at the school, benefiting the students and the community at large.

After commissioning the housing units at GSS Buratai, Governor Zulum traveled to Tum village in Biu Local Government Area, where he inaugurated the newly built Government Day Secondary School.

The construction of this secondary school is a significant milestone in the state’s efforts to provide more educational opportunities for its citizens, particularly in rural areas.

The new facility is equipped with modern classrooms, staff offices, and other necessary infrastructure to ensure a conducive learning environment for students.

Governor Zulum emphasized the importance of education in the development of the state and reiterated his administration’s dedication to expanding access to quality education for all.
